A cold room quote often arrives as one big number, which makes it hard to know if you are paying a fair price or funding someone’s margin. This article breaks a quote into its real cost drivers so you can compare offers on equal terms, ask sharper questions, and cut spending without cutting quality.
What a cold room quote is actually pricing
Almost every quote bundles six things: insulated panels, the refrigeration system, the floor, the door, controls and wiring, and labour for installation and commissioning. When one supplier looks cheaper, it is usually because one of these six is smaller, thinner, or lower grade, not because they are more generous. Ask for the quote to be itemised by these six lines. A supplier who refuses is hiding where they saved.
The drivers that move the number most
Volume and shape
Price scales with insulated surface area, not just floor space. A tall, narrow room has more wall per cubic metre than a compact cube, so cost per m³ rises. If your layout is flexible, a squarer footprint usually gives you cheaper storage per unit of volume.
Target temperature
A chiller room at 2 to 5 degrees Celsius is far cheaper than a freezer at minus 18. Colder rooms need thicker panels, a bigger refrigeration system, heated door frames, and a floor that resists frost heave. Every degree lower pushes several cost lines up at once.
Refrigeration system quality
This is where quotes diverge most. A brand-name condensing unit with a known service network costs more upfront than a generic one, but spare parts and technicians are easier to find later. The compressor is the heart of the room; saving here is the saving you regret first.
Door and traffic
A manual hinged door is cheap. A high-traffic room that needs a sliding door, strip curtains, or an air curtain to limit warm air ingress costs more, but it protects your energy bill every day after.
Site and installation
Tight access, upper floors, poor levelling, and long refrigerant pipe runs all add labour. A remote condensing unit on a roof costs more to install than one sitting beside the room.
A real example: two quotes, same room
The numbers below are illustrative, meant to show structure rather than current market rates.
| Line item | Quote A (lower) | Quote B (higher) |
| Panel thickness | 75 mm | 100 mm |
| Condensing unit | Generic, no local service | Branded, local support |
| Door | Manual hinged | Sliding + strip curtain |
| Floor insulation | Not included | Included |
Quote A looks like a bargain until you notice the thinner panel and missing floor insulation will raise the electricity bill and shorten equipment life. The cheaper quote is not cheaper over five years.
Common mistakes and how to fix them
Comparing totals instead of line items. Two totals mean nothing if the scope differs. Fix: force both suppliers onto the same itemised template.
Ignoring what is excluded. Floor insulation, electrical supply to the unit, and permits are common exclusions. Fix: ask directly what is not included.
Buying for today’s stock only. Rooms are hard to expand. Fix: size for realistic growth, then stop; oversizing wastes money too.
Action steps before you sign
- Request an itemised quote covering all six cost lines.
- Confirm panel thickness matches your target temperature.
- Ask for the exact condensing unit brand and model.
- List every exclusion in writing.
- Get the commissioning and warranty terms named clearly.
- Compare at least three quotes on the same scope.

Frequently asked questions
Why is price often shown per cubic metre?
It is a quick way to compare rooms of different sizes, but treat it as a rough guide. Per-m³ cost falls as rooms get larger and rises for colder or oddly shaped rooms.
Should I always pick the thicker panel?
Not always. Match thickness to temperature. A thick panel on a mild chiller room is wasted money; a thin panel on a freezer costs you every month in energy.
Is a branded compressor worth the premium?
Usually yes, mainly for parts availability and service, not just efficiency. A cheaper unit you cannot get fixed quickly can shut down your storage entirely.
Can I reduce cost without hurting performance?
Yes. Choose a squarer footprint, right-size rather than oversize, and pick a door that matches your traffic. These cut cost without touching cold performance.
